# --- Fernbook calendar-sync service env ---
# Heads up for whoever reviews this: the sync conflict from last sprint
# (double-booked rooms in the Harlowe office) came from two workers sharing
# one polling token and clobbering each other's sync cursors. Each worker
# now gets its own env file and its own token, so conflicts resolve
# deterministically. Nothing else in here is sensitive. The worker's
# dedicated sync token goes on the very next line:

vault entry, kawep-bawip: COURIER_KEY13=0ab820cc37ca1

### Snapshot Testing Basics

Our Pellwick UI library uses snapshot tests to catch unintended visual changes in components. When support escalates a rendering bug, engineers regenerate snapshots with `pellwick snap --update` and compare diffs carefully before approving. The snapshot runner uploads baseline images to our internal Corvane store, which requires authentication. Before running the suite locally, add the upload credential on the line below in your env file.

secret setting of kagep-kajep: ARCHIVE_KEY3=481

The Varnholt Packaging contract expires end of Q3. Pricing is up 6% on last cycle; volume rebates unchanged. Alternatives (Kestrel Crate, Dunmore Fibre) quoted higher on lead time but lower on unit cost. Branch managers: hold new packaging commitments until the renewal decision lands. Ops will circulate revised order templates within two weeks of signature. Escalate stock-outs to regional supply leads, not Varnholt reps directly. The committee's position on the renewal is summarised in the confidential note below.

board note of bagaf-kagup: Only 3 of the 80 pilot accounts renewed Wenael, so a churn review is set for July 15.

Heads up: if the Lintrock baseline file in the Quarrow repo drifts from main, CI fails with a "stale baseline" error even when the code is fine. Quick fix is to regenerate the baseline on a clean checkout and re-push. If a customer build is blocked, confirm the failing run matches the token below before escalating.

build token for yadug-yagag: htk21_c863c33eb8b82c0c9c152